The Gameplay and Features of Live Roulette
Live roulette is a thrilling and immersive game that allows players to experience the excitement of a real casino from the comfort of their own home. The game is played with a live dealer who spins the wheel and interacts with players in real-time. Players place their bets on the virtual table, and the dealer announces the winning number once the wheel comes to a stop.
One of the key features of live roulette is the social aspect, as players can chat with the dealer and other players during the game. This creates an authentic casino atmosphere and enhances the overall gaming experience.

House Edge in Live Roulette
It is important to understand the house edge in live roulette, as this determines the odds of winning for players. In Canadian live casinos, the house edge can vary depending on the type of bet placed. Generally, the house edge in live roulette ranges from 2.7% to 5.26%, with European roulette offering better odds compared to American roulette.
Payouts in Live Roulette
The payouts in live roulette also depend on the type of bet placed. For example, a straight bet on a single number offers a payout of 35:1, while a bet on red or black offers a payout of 1:1. Understanding the payouts can help players strategize their bets and maximize their winnings.
